/**
* An implementation of the <code>XmlReader</code> interface, which
* reads and parses an XML formatted <code>WebRowSet</code> object.
* This implementation uses an <code>org.xml.sax.Parser</code> object
* as its parser.
*/
public class WebRowSetXmlReader implements XmlReader, Serializable {
private JdbcRowSetResourceBundle resBundle;
public WebRowSetXmlReader(){
try {
resBundle = JdbcRowSetResourceBundle.getJdbcRowSetResourceBundle();
} catch(IOException ioe) {
throw new RuntimeException(ioe);
}
}
/**
* Parses the given <code>WebRowSet</code> object, getting its input from
* the given <code>java.io.Reader</code> object. The parser will send
* notifications of parse events to the rowset's
* <code>XmlReaderDocHandler</code>, which will build the rowset as
* an XML document.
* <P>
* This method is called internally by the method
* <code>WebRowSet.readXml</code>.
* <P>
* If a parsing error occurs, the exception thrown will include
* information for locating the error in the original XML document.
*
* @param caller the <code>WebRowSet</code> object to be parsed, whose
* <code>xmlReader</code> field must contain a reference to
* this <code>XmlReader</code> object
* @param reader the <code>java.io.Reader</code> object from which
* the parser will get its input
* @exception SQLException if a database access error occurs or
* this <code>WebRowSetXmlReader</code> object is not the
* reader for the given rowset
* @see XmlReaderContentHandler
*/
public void readXML(WebRowSet caller, java.io.Reader reader) throws SQLException {
try {
// Crimson Parser(as in J2SE 1.4.1 is NOT able to handle
// Reader(s)(FileReader).
//
// But getting the file as a Stream works fine. So we are going to take
// the reader but send it as a InputStream to the parser. Note that this
// functionality needs to work against any parser
// Crimson(J2SE 1.4.x) / Xerces(J2SE 1.5.x).
InputSource is = new InputSource(reader);
DefaultHandler dh = new XmlErrorHandler();
XmlReaderContentHandler hndr = new XmlReaderContentHandler((RowSet)caller);
SAXParserFactory factory = SAXParserFactory.newInstance();
factory.setNamespaceAware(true);
factory.setValidating(true);
SAXParser parser = factory.newSAXParser() ;
parser.setProperty(
"http://java.sun.com/xml/jaxp/properties/schemaLanguage", "http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ema");
XMLReader reader1 = parser.getXMLReader() ;
reader1.setEntityResolver(new XmlResolver());
reader1.setContentHandler(hndr);
reader1.setErrorHandler(dh);
reader1.parse(is);
} catch (SAXParseException err) {
System.out.println (MessageFormat.format(resBundle.handleGetObject("wrsxmlreader.parseerr").toString(), new Object[]{ err.getMessage (), err.getLineNumber(), err.getSystemId()}));
err.printStackTrace();
throw new SQLException(err.getMessage());
} catch (SAXException e) {
Exception x = e;
if (e.getException () != null)
x = e.getException();
x.printStackTrace ();
throw new SQLException(x.getMessage());
}
// Will be here if trying to write beyond the RowSet limits
catch (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Exception aie) {
throw new SQLException(resBundle.handleGetObject("wrsxmlreader.invalidcp").toString());
}
catch (Throwable e) {
throw new SQLException(MessageFormat.format(resBundle.handleGetObject("wrsxmlreader.readxml").toString() , e.getMessage()));
}
}
